What is the airport code for Trapani (TP)?

Vincenzo Florio Airport Trapani-Birgi uses the IATA code TPS and the ICAO code LICT. IATA codes are the three-letter ones on your boarding pass; ICAO codes are four letters and used by air traffic control.

Where is Vincenzo Florio Airport Trapani-Birgi?

It sits at 37.9114° N, 12.4880° E, serving Trapani (TP) in Italy, at an elevation of 25 feet.
